Subject: Cron drift cut-over complete

Team — the Varnholt scheduler cut-over finished at 03:40. Root cause of the drift was the old node's unsynced clock plus a misaligned tick interval; both retired with the legacy host. New scheduler runs on the Drossel cluster with NTP enforced. No missed jobs during the window. Jobs resumed on schedule at 04:00. The scheduler now runs with the following configuration values.

settings of fahag-haduf:
[ulaox]
port = 8443
region = south-2
host = ulaox.lumiccorp.internal
timeout_ms = 500
retries = 8

Capacity note for the Tallowbrook digest scheduler, for our new contractor. Batch email digests fan out hourly, and queue depth grows roughly linearly with subscriber count. We provision workers against peak Sunday volume, not averages. Before adjusting anything, review the historical dashboards. The scheduler's current tuning constants are defined immediately below.

limits module of kagug-tahop:
RATE_LIMITS = {
    "holath": 1,
    "druael": 10,
}

// Encoding sniffing for user-uploaded text files in Saltgrass.
// We check BOM first, then a capped statistical pass (8 KB max)
// to avoid unbounded reads on hostile uploads. Ambiguous files
// fall back to this constant rather than guessing, which closed
// the smuggling vector flagged in the last audit. Fixed as of the
// build noted below.

trace token, bawif-tajof: htk14_21e308fc7b4137